A room is 20 feet by 25 feet with a 10-foot ceiling. If Mickey paints the walls and the ceiling, how much surface area will he cover? Think, What area ISN'T Micky covering and subtract out that area...

Answers

Answer:

1400ft²

Step-by-step explanation:

Given

Room Dimension: 20 ft by 25 ft by 10 ft

Where Length = 20 ft

Width = 25 ft

Height = 10 ft

Required

Surface area of painted walls and ceiling

We'll assume that the room is rectangular in shape and all 4 sides are covered.

This means that Mickey will paint 4 walls and 1 ceiling.

The dimension of the 2 of the 4  walls is as follows;

20ft by 10ft, 25ft by 10ft,

Because opposite sides of a rectangle are equal, the dimension of the remaining 2 walls is: 20ft by 10ft, 25ft by 10ft

Calculating the area of the 4 walls;

[tex]Area = 20ft * 10ft + 25ft * 10ft + 20ft * 10ft + 25ft * 10ft[/tex]

[tex]Area = 200ft^2 + 250ft^2 + 200ft^2 + 250ft^2[/tex]

[tex]Area = 900ft^2[/tex]

The dimension of the ceiling is as follows:

20ft by 25ft

Calculating the area of the ceiling

[tex]Area = 20ft * 25ft[/tex]

[tex]Area = 500ft^2[/tex]

So, the area Micky will cover = Area of 4 walls + Area of ceiling

Total Surface Area [tex]= 900ft^2 +500ft^2[/tex]

Total Surface Area = [tex]1400ft^2[/tex]

Hence, Micky will cover 1400ft²

Factor 8d^2 - 18 ? HELP PLEASE!!!!

Answers

Answer:

2 ( 2d -3)(2d+3)

Step-by-step explanation:

8d^2 - 18

Factor out the greatest common factor 2

2(4d^2 -9)

Rewriting the terms in parentheses

2 (( 2d)^2 - 3^2)

We recognize that this is the difference of squares ( a^2 - b^2) = (a-b)(a+b)

2 ( 2d -3)(2d+3)

A certain television is advertised as a 17-inch TV (the diagonal length). If the width of
the TV is 8 inches, how many inches tall is the TV?

Answers

Answer:

15 inches

Step-by-step explanation:

We can solve this problem using the Pythagorean theorem. The formula is:

[tex]a^{2} + b^{2} = c^{2}[/tex]

where 'c' is the hypotenuse (the longest side) and 'a' and 'b' are the legs (the other sides).

First, draw a diagram for the problem. (See the photo attached below)

We know the other leg is 8 and the hypotenuse is 17. 'a' is the missing side.

a = ?

b = 8

c = 17

Substitute the values into the equation.

[tex]a^{2} + b^{2} = c^{2}[/tex]

[tex]a^{2} + 8^{2} = 17^{2}[/tex]

Rearrange to isolate 'a'

[tex]a^{2} = 17^{2} - 8^{2}\\[/tex]               Square root both sides

[tex]a = \sqrt{17^{2} - 8^{2}}[/tex]             Square each number

[tex]a = \sqrt{289-64}[/tex]             Subtract under the root

[tex]a = \sqrt{225}[/tex]                     Find the square root

[tex]a =15[/tex]                          Final answer

Therefore, the TV is 15 inches tall.
